Munster must start strong favourites in this one. Must be one of the youngest and least experienced sides, Glasgow has put it out in years. Obviously we are still missing our 9 players at the World Cup, but on top of that we are also missing through injury. Johnnie Beattie, Calum Forrester, Peter Murchie, Tommy Seymour, , Fergus Thomson and Jon Welsh who would all almost certainly have started on Friday night.

Obviously Munster will be missing a fair few players as well, but the gaps in strength in depth in both squads is massive.

One positive note is that we have signed a Lock from New Zealand, Rob Verbakel. Not sure if its a long term deal or a loan for the season.
